A recent development, initially a footnote in a trademark lawsuit, has instead sparked immense speculation and excitement: OpenAI has definitively abandoned its preliminary 'io' branding for its highly anticipated AI hardware device. While the immediate implication points to a legal resolution, the broader narrative suggests something far more profound. This isn't merely a name change; it's a strategic pivot, signaling OpenAI's intention to forge a distinct identity for what promises to be a groundbreaking piece of technology set to ship in 2027—a device poised to redefine the future of human-AI interaction and perhaps, even human existence itself.

The news that OpenAI will not be using the name "io" for this device, revealed through a court filing, moves beyond the immediate legal squabble. It opens the door for a branding strategy that can truly encapsulate the revolutionary nature of the product. The initial 'io' might have been a placeholder, perhaps hinting at input/output or even a symbolic reference to a celestial body. But as OpenAI refines its vision for a device shipping in 2027, a more evocative and meaningful name is not just a preference—it’s a necessity for a product that could reshape how we live, work, and interact with the digital world.
